Minimally invasive laparoscopic surgery helps relieve you from gynecological malignancies

Laparoscopic surgery is often called “surgery without surgery”, and its application in benign gynecological tumors has been recognized, but some patients do not understand it and do not accept it for the treatment of gynecological malignant tumors. The main concern is that the removal is not clean. I can tell you for sure that laparoscopic minimally invasive surgery for gynecologic malignancies is a kind of surgery for the benefit of patients. For example, cervical cancer, endometrial cancer, early ovarian cancer, vulvar cancer and so on. Laparoscopy has the function of magnification. With the introduction of high-tech equipment such as electronic, optical and camera and the skillful operation of doctors, the laparoscopy can see more clearly, locate more accurately and cut more cleanly. Moreover, there are fewer postoperative complications and less postoperative pain. However, advanced cancer cannot be done. It has to be determined by an experienced gynecological laparoscopist.
